diff options
-rw-r--r-- | src/cmd/venti/readfile.c | 8 | ||||
-rw-r--r-- | src/cmd/venti/readlist.c | 6 | ||||
-rw-r--r-- | src/cmd/venti/writefile.c | 2 |
3 files changed, 14 insertions, 2 deletions
diff --git a/src/cmd/venti/readfile.c b/src/cmd/venti/readfile.c index 2883350a..00eb43ef 100644 --- a/src/cmd/venti/readfile.c +++ b/src/cmd/venti/readfile.c @@ -4,6 +4,12 @@ #include <libsec.h> #include <thread.h> +enum +{ + // XXX What to do here? + VtMaxLumpSize = 65536, +}; + int chatty; void @@ -92,7 +98,7 @@ threadmain(int argc, char *argv[]) sysfatal("not a single file"); // open and read file - c = vtcachealloc(z, root.blocksize, 32); + c = vtcachealloc(z, root.blocksize*32); if(c == nil) sysfatal("vtcachealloc: %r"); f = vtfileopenroot(c, &e); diff --git a/src/cmd/venti/readlist.c b/src/cmd/venti/readlist.c index 6d928086..5702cc68 100644 --- a/src/cmd/venti/readlist.c +++ b/src/cmd/venti/readlist.c @@ -4,6 +4,12 @@ #include <venti.h> #include <bio.h> +enum +{ + // XXX What to do here? + VtMaxLumpSize = 65536, +}; + char *host; Biobuf b; VtConn *z; diff --git a/src/cmd/venti/writefile.c b/src/cmd/venti/writefile.c index 19a26fa6..21117126 100644 --- a/src/cmd/venti/writefile.c +++ b/src/cmd/venti/writefile.c @@ -65,7 +65,7 @@ threadmain(int argc, char *argv[]) sysfatal("vtconnect: %r"); // write file - c = vtcachealloc(z, Blocksize, 32); + c = vtcachealloc(z, Blocksize*32); if(c == nil) sysfatal("vtcachealloc: %r"); f = vtfilecreateroot(c, Blocksize, Blocksize, VtDataType); |